Description

This book is great for that budding artist wanting to draw their magical worlds. Fantasy Mapping: Drawing Worlds teaches you the art of fantasy map-making and shows you how to draw your own eye-catching masterpiece. Fantasy maps are illustrations of fantastical and imaginary lands. Nothing pulls a reader into an enchanting world more than a fantasy map. Whether you want to make a map for a role-playing game, a book, or you just want to learn how to draw one, this is the guide for you. Full of simple, step-by-step tutorials, this book is great for beginners. Its straightforward approach is also perfect for the advanced artist wanting to discover new tips and tricks. Quickly master innovative skills and create unique, one-of-a-kind maps. In this book you will learn: World buildingGeographyDrawing techniquesMap construction The book showcases a treasure trove of original, never-before-seen maps that are sure to inspire. Jump start your mapping journey and maximize your drawing skills. Make the maps you have always wanted! Written and illustrated by Wesley Jones, an artist, author, and an award-winning map-maker. Wesley Jones is an artist, writer, illustrator, and map-maker. His children's book, Taden Chesterfield, was a Benjamin Franklin Digital Gold Honoree winner. His latest book, Fantasy Mapping: Drawing Worlds, teaches how to draw fantasy maps. According to his children, his claim to fame is his bedtime make up stories. Read more
